WebThe iconic Navy Pier wheel, which was retired on September 27, 2015 ... called The Centennial Vision, during the winter of 2013–2014. ... A new Ferris wheel for the pier was announced on June 23, 2015. It is 196 feet (60 m) tall, 46 feet (14 m) taller than its predecessor. Rides now last twelve minutes instead of seven and feature three ...
